FXI vs KWEB overlap - what they share and where they differ

FXI and KWEB share 33.6% of their weight across 8 common positions, read from what each fund reported to the SEC.

Each week Ploutos reads the reported positions of the largest US equity ETFs and measures, pair by pair, the weight they share: for every stock both funds hold, the smaller of the two weights counts. Two funds tracking the same index land near 100%. A sector fund inside a broad index fund lands at roughly that sector's weight.

Questions people ask

Is FXI the same as KWEB?

33.6% of their weight sits in the same 8 holdings. FXI also reports CHINA CONSTRUCTION BANK CORPORATION, INDUSTRIAL AND COMMERCIAL BANK OF CHINA LIMITED, XIAOMI CORPORATION, which the other does not. KWEB also reports PDD, YMM, KE HOLDINGS INC., which the other does not.

How is the overlap between FXI and KWEB measured?

For every stock both funds report, the smaller of the two weights counts, and the sum is the overlap. The reported positions cover 100% of FXI and 100% of KWEB, so the number cannot exceed the smaller coverage.

Which holds more, KWEB or FXI?

FXI reports 50 stock positions and KWEB reports 33. 65.3% of FXI's weight sits in names KWEB does not hold, and 52.0% of KWEB's weight in names FXI does not hold. The ten largest positions are 56.6% of FXI and 60.0% of KWEB.

How do FXI and KWEB differ by sector?

The widest gap is Technology: KWEB has 27.9 points more of it. Sectors come from each holding's SIC code in its SEC record, summed by the weight the fund reports.

Where do the numbers come from?

From each fund's own N-PORT filing to the SEC, which lists every position and its weight. The comparison uses every equity position the fund reports; cash, futures and bonds are not counted, which is why a coverage figure sits next to every result. Holdings change between filings.
